A SURVEY ON THE AWARENESS OF PELVIC FLOOR STRENGTHENING REGIME TO AVOID SURGICAL BIRTHS IN GOVERNMENT HOSPITALS OF PAKISTAN, CROSS SECTIONAL STUDY

. Huma Akhtar, Namra Imran, Ayesha Sajjad, Muqaddas Javaid, Haleema shoaib, Shoaib Iqbal, Danyal Ahmad


Abstract

Objective: A survey to check the awareness of pelvic floor strengthening regime to avoid surgical births in government hospitals of Pakistan.

Methodology: A cross sectional study was conducted in the outpatient department of Obstetrics/Gynaecology of Jammu Kashmir Welfare Hospital, Amna Hospital, Amira Medical Center, Allama Iqbal Memorial Hospital and Sardar Begum Hospital Sialkot, Pakistan from July 2022 to January 2023. A questionnaire contains information on demographics as well as questions based on awareness and knowledge about Pelvic Floor Muscles Exercises (PFMEs).

Results: A total of 400 participants were included in this research. Descriptive statistics and Chi-square test was used. Chi square value is 7.078 and p value is 0.06. The overall result of questionnaire shows that 31% women have no knowledge about awareness of pelvic floor strengthening to avoid surgical births, 25% women have minimum knowledge, 24% women have basic knowledge. Out of these women 15% have adequate and 5% have maximum knowledge.

Conclusion: The awareness of pelvic floor strengthening to avoid surgical births in government hospitals of Pakistan is very low. Education by healthcare professionals should be provided to promote the implementation of pelvic floor strengthening exercises to avoid surgical births.
